The Detailed Itinerary

Algarve: Hidden Treasures - Benagil Caves by Kayak - The Detailed Itinerary

Starting at Albandeira Beach, you’ll meet your guide beside the picnic tables, a convenient and familiar spot for most travelers. Filipe will give a thorough safety briefing, ensuring everyone is comfortable before setting off. This preparation is especially important for beginners, and the guide’s expertise reassures even the most tentative paddlers.

Once on the water, you’ll paddle along the coast, passing rocky formations and spotting marine life such as fish and perhaps even seabirds. The geological insights shared by Filipe are a major bonus — he points out fossils and rock formations, turning an ordinary scenic cruise into an educational experience.

Your first major stop is the Praia da Marinha, a beach often called one of Europe’s most beautiful, thanks to its cliffs, caves, and clear waters. Here, you’ll have a chance to admire the scenery and perhaps dip your toes in the water.

Next, you’ll arrive at the Benagil Cave. While some travelers, like one reviewer, mention they couldn’t fully enter the cave, the water views from nearby are still awe-inspiring. The guide may point out fossils and explain how the caves were formed, adding depth to the visit.

The route is designed to be longer than standard tours, giving you the opportunity to explore more hidden caves and rocky alcoves that aren’t accessible by larger boats or on foot. The experience of paddling through these quiet, secluded spots offers a sense of adventure that is both peaceful and invigorating.
